Names are allocated to each entity by using a system of Object
IDs (OIDs) that are unique to each entity while being hierarchically
organized. Each row in the NMS Entities table allocates a name in a
specified language to an entity OID. The combination of OID hierar-
chy and position in the table determines the sequence of appearance in
the navigation tree.
